Annisa Belonogoff is an award-winning Australian actor, writer, showrunner, producer, and director, and the founder of Anakie Street Pty Ltd, a production company dedicated to bold, character-driven storytelling across stage and screen.
Her Screen Australia and Screen Queensland–supported comedy series Not Russian Anywhere released online in July 2025 and went on to win Best Comedy at the 2025 Australian Women’s Film Festival.
Her television drama When All of This Is Over, with Erik Thomson attached as Executive Producer, continues to attract industry recognition for its raw and emotionally resonant exploration of mental health. Annisa’s international crime drama Dead Man’s Friend, co-created with award-winning writer Joshua Young, will be showcased at MIPCOM Cannes 2025.
With over a decade of experience in the Australian screen industry, Annisa has built a reputation for uniting exceptional creative talent and crafting stories that connect audiences worldwide. A graduate of Griffith University’s Queensland College of Art, her work often draws from her Russian–Australian heritage and rural Queensland roots, balancing heart, humour, and humanity in every project.
Annisa also serves as Co-Chair of WIFT Queensland and is a Board Member of WIFT Australia, where she champions gender equity and supports emerging creatives across the industry.
